The Western diet, characterized by high intake of processed and refined foods, is known for its detrimental effects on overall health. One area that is significantly impacted by this type of diet is the gut microbiome.
The gut microbiome, a complex ecosystem of microorganisms residing in our intestines, plays a crucial role in digestion, immunity, and overall well-being. However, the consumption of a Western diet can disrupt the balance of this essential microbial community, leading to various health risks.
What is the Western Diet?
The Western diet primarily consists of excessive consumption of red and processed meats, sugary beverages, refined grains, high-fat dairy products, processed foods, and sweets.
This dietary pattern is often characterized by a high intake of calories, unhealthy fats, added sugars, and low fiber content. It is commonly associated with obesity, type 2 diabetes, cardiovascular diseases, and other chronic conditions.
The Impact on Gut Microbiome
The gut microbiome consists of trillions of microorganisms, including bacteria, viruses, and fungi, which interact with one another and with the human body.
These microorganisms play a vital role in digestion, nutrient absorption, modulation of the immune system, production of essential vitamins, and protection against pathogens. A diverse and balanced gut microbiome is essential for overall health.
However, the Western diet promotes the growth of harmful bacteria while reducing the abundance and diversity of beneficial bacteria in the gut.
Research has shown that a Western diet is associated with a decrease in microbial diversity, which is a key indicator of a healthy gut. This disruption in the gut microbiome can have diverse effects on our health.
Inflammation and Obesity
Consuming a Western diet can lead to chronic inflammation in the gut, a condition known as gut dysbiosis. This inflammation can weaken the intestinal barrier, allowing harmful bacteria and toxins to pass through and enter the bloodstream.
The presence of these harmful substances triggers systemic inflammation, contributing to the development of obesity and related metabolic disorders.
The gut microbiome of individuals following a Western diet has been found to have an altered ratio of Firmicutes to Bacteroidetes, two dominant bacterial phyla.
This change is associated with increased energy extraction from food, promoting weight gain and obesity. Furthermore, an imbalanced gut microbiome may disrupt the production of hormones that regulate appetite and satiety, leading to overeating and weight gain.
Diabetes and Insulin Resistance
Studies have indicated that the gut microbiome plays a crucial role in regulating insulin sensitivity and glucose metabolism.
Dysbiosis induced by the Western diet can interfere with these processes, leading to insulin resistance and an increased risk of developing type 2 diabetes.
Imbalances in the gut microbiome can affect the production of short-chain fatty acids (SCFAs), which play a role in maintaining glucose homeostasis.
Additionally, when the gut microbiome is altered, it can cause low-grade inflammation, impair the function of pancreatic beta cells responsible for insulin production, and disrupt the balance of gut hormones involved in glucose regulation.
Cardiovascular Health
Consuming a Western diet has been linked to an increased risk of developing cardiovascular diseases, including heart disease and hypertension. Alterations in the gut microbiome play a role in these associations.
The Western diet can contribute to dysbiosis, inflammation, and increased production of harmful metabolites, such as trimethylamine-N-oxide (TMAO).
TMAO has been shown to promote the development of atherosclerosis and increase the risk of cardiovascular events like heart attacks and strokes.
Mental Health and Mood Disorders
Emerging research suggests a strong connection between the gut microbiome and mental health.
The Western diet, with its detrimental effects on the gut microbiome, has been associated with an increased risk of mental health disorders, including depression and anxiety.
Studies have shown that a diverse and healthy gut microbiome plays a crucial role in the production of neurotransmitters like serotonin, dopamine, and gamma-aminobutyric acid (GABA).
Imbalances in the gut microbiome can lead to disruptions in the production of these essential neurotransmitters, contributing to mood disorders. Moreover, inflammation induced by an unhealthy diet can adversely affect brain function and mental well-being.
Colon Cancer Risk
The disruption of the gut microbiome caused by a Western diet has also been linked to an increased risk of developing colorectal cancer.
Gut dysbiosis and chronic inflammation can lead to the production of carcinogenic compounds and damage to the DNA within colon cells.
Additionally, the Western diet typically lacks fiber, which is essential for maintaining a healthy gut and preventing colorectal cancer. Fiber promotes the growth of beneficial bacteria, enhances bowel regularity, and reduces the exposure of the colon cells to harmful substances.
How to Improve Your Gut Microbiome
Fortunately, it is possible to improve the health of your gut microbiome by making dietary changes and adopting a healthier lifestyle.
1. Increase Fiber Intake: Incorporate fruits, vegetables, whole grains, legumes, and nuts into your diet. These high-fiber foods promote the growth of beneficial bacteria and help maintain a balanced gut microbiome.
2. Limit Processed Foods: Minimize the consumption of processed and refined foods, as they often contain unhealthy additives and preservatives that disrupt the gut microbiome.
3. Choose Lean Proteins: Opt for lean proteins such as fish, poultry, and plant-based protein sources instead of red and processed meats, which are associated with an imbalanced gut microbiome.
4. Consume Probiotics and Prebiotics: Probiotics are live bacteria that provide a health benefit when consumed. They can be found in fermented foods like yogurt, kefir, sauerkraut, and kimchi.
Prebiotics, on the other hand, are dietary fibers that promote the growth of beneficial bacteria. Good sources of prebiotics include onions, garlic, asparagus, and bananas.
5. Stay Hydrated: Drink plenty of water to support proper digestion and maintain bowel regularity.
6. Manage Stress: Chronic stress can adversely affect the gut microbiome. Engage in stress-reducing activities such as exercise, meditation, and spending time in nature.
7. Avoid Excessive Antibiotic Use: Antibiotics can disrupt the gut microbiome by killing both harmful and beneficial bacteria. Use antibiotics only when necessary and follow your healthcare provider’s instructions.
